Specifiable properties
The following properties can be specified for "Specifiable attributes":
Property name |
Description |
Specifiable values |
Default value# |
Dependencies |
Repetition pattern |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
timeoutSeconds |
Specifies the default maximum inactive interval (in seconds) for all sessions created in the web module. If set to 0 or less, sessions in this web module never expire. If a session-timeout element is specified in the web.xml file, the session-timeout value overrides any timeoutSeconds value. If neither session-timeout nor timeoutSeconds is specified, the default timeoutSeconds is used. Note that the session-timeout element in the web.xml file is specified in minutes, not seconds. |
Type: Integer -2147483648 to 2147483647 |
Configured value of configs.config.<name>.web-container.session-config.session-properties.timeout-in-seconds. |
N/A |
0 or 1 time |
enableCookies |
Uses cookies for session tracking if set to true. |
Type: Boolean {true | false} |
true |
N/A |
0 or 1 time |
enableURLRewriting |
This provides session tracking via URL rewriting when the browser does not accept cookies. You must also use an encodeURL or encodeRedirectURL call in the servlet or JSP. |
Type: Boolean {true | false} |
true |
N/A |
0 or 1 time |
